But with so many options, how do you know which one is right for you? Here are some factors to consider when choosing a conference venue:

Budget - Setting up a budget is important because it allows you to have a clear idea of how much you can spend on your event. If you don’t have a budget set, it will be harder for you to decide which venue is best suited for the type of event you plan to hold. Having a budget will help you avoid overspending and save money for other aspects of your conference.

Size - The first thing you should consider when choosing a conference venue is how many people will be attending your event. If you're hosting a small event with just a handful of people, it may be more cost-effective to rent out a meeting or board room. On the other hand, if you're expecting hundreds or thousands of people, it would be best to book a conference room that can accommodate everyone comfortably and safely.

Location - The location of your venue is vital to the success of your event and should be carefully considered before making any decisions. Is it accessible by public transport? Is there parking available? Can it be reached directly from the airport? Are there accommodation options available nearby? Those are the questions you need to answer before you start looking for the venue for your conference.

Layout - Depending on the type of conference you’re hosting, how many people are attending, and what goals you want to achieve, it’s important to consider the layout of the venue. From keynote addresses to networking opportunities and everything in between, the right layout will help people feel comfortable and connected while also getting their work done. Venue type - There are several different types of venues available in Singapore, and each has its own pros and cons when it comes to budgeting, logistics and amenities required by attendees. Have a look at the types of venues you can find in Singapore:

  • Meeting rooms - if you’re planning to only have a few people at your event, then perhaps a meeting room would be an option for you. Professional meeting rooms come fully equipped with AV facilities, whiteboards, and Internet access, so you can hold a successful session in one of these. Renting a meeting room might be an option if you’re hosting an online event, where you just need a private space with top AV equipment to connect with the online audience.
  • Co-working spaces - renting a co-working space works great if your conference isn’t focused on lectures or presentations. If you’re planning to offer workshops or plan to break the attendees into working groups, then a co-working space will be just the right venue to choose. Such a venue may also support networking.
  • Auditoriums - auditoriums and theatres are ideal for events that require a lot of space to accommodate a large audience and stage. They are often equipped with AV equipment such as projectors, screens, microphones and speakers, so if you decide to rent an auditorium, it will all come in the package.
  • Event spaces - these venues are specialised in providing everything you may need for your event, no matter how big or small it is. Often providing package deals, event spaces might be your best bet if you don’t have the time to worry about all the details. Event venues, which usually offer multiple spaces, are great if your event will feature  various activities happening at the same time.
  • Hotel conference rooms - hotels often have large meeting rooms, which can be used for smaller conferences and seminars. They’re perfect if you’re planning an event that will span over a period of a few days, as a hotel will provide you with not only professional conference equipment, and in-house catering, but most importantly will give your guest easy accommodation options.
  • Amenities - Finally, look at what amenities are offered by each venue and make sure they meet all of your needs before making a decision on which venue to book. Make sure the space you choose has a good Internet connection, AV equipment, and a space you can use for breaks. Make sure you ask about all the details before you make your final decision.

How much does it cost to rent a conference venue in Singapore?

When renting a conference venue in Singapore, different pricing options apply. Hourly fees can start as low as S$40 but can go up to even S$1000, depending on the size of the room and available facilities. The daily hire rates start at S$1200. Per-person pricing ranges between S$40 to S$60. Remember that pricing may change depending on the size of the room, the number of people attending, the time of the day, and the day of the week. (Based on Tagvenue data.)

Can I rent a conference venue in Singapore on a budget?

Yes, it’s definitely possible to rent a conference venue in Singapore without breaking the bank. First of all, determine how big of a space you need and rent exactly that, so you don’t spend money on space you end up not using. Second, start your search early, so you have plenty of affordable options to choose from. When searching for a conference venue, contact the venue manager to ask whether they offer any package options, as they may come out cheaper for your event. Lastly, search for a venue in lesser-known areas of Singapore. They will still offer great service but might be cheaper than venues located in the most famous parts of the city.
